Multiple developers report equipment stolen from their Gamescom booths
The recent thefts at Gamescom reveal a troubling lack of security at major events. Multiple developers have reported losing valuable equipment, including laptops, which is a devastating blow for indie creators. One developer stated that the loss has effectively ended his show early—a harsh consequence of inadequate protections. - This incident raises questions about event management and safety protocols. - Such thefts could deter future exhibitors from attending, impacting the vibrancy of the event.
